Inherently graceful, the dragonfly represents a variety of cultural
figures and spiritual values: It symbolizes Freya, the Norse goddess of love,
for example patron of young lovers, Freya is
viewed as a force for good in the world granter of magic and source of love
and peace. In Japanese mythology the dragonfly symbolizes success, courage
and happiness.
The
Dragonfly Pavilion is a rental facility with over
1,200 sq. ft. of indoor and outdoor space, comfortable seating up to 60 people,
perfect for receptions, parties and family gatherings.
We provide tables and chairs, full kitchen,
restroom and you can rent decorations or bring your own. We offer casual or
formal ambience, and will decorate according to your theme. We have chefs
available or can make recommendations for catering and music as well.
If you are interested in having alcohol at your
event, you must bring it yourself.
Reasonable rental prices are based on length of
event and add on amenities.
Quotes available on an individual event basis.
A deposit is required and is not included in the
rental price.
The deposit will be refunded after the site has been
inspected. No smoking is allowed on the premises.
The
Dragonfly is open every day of the year with the exception of Thanksgiving,
Christmas and New Years Eve/Day.
A minimum two- weeks notice is required for
rental.
